Phoenix Suns (27-30, 11th in the Western Conference) vs. Memphis Grizzlies (37-20, second in the Western Conference)

Memphis, Tennessee; Tuesday, 8 p.m. EST

BOTTOM LINE: Jaren Jackson Jr. and the Memphis Grizzlies host Devin Booker and the Phoenix Suns in Western Conference play.

The Grizzlies are 20-14 in Western Conference games. Memphis ranks second in the NBA with 13.3 offensive rebounds per game led by Zach Edey averaging 3.3 offensive boards.

The Suns are 17-18 against Western Conference opponents. Phoenix is eighth in the league averaging 13.9 made 3-pointers per game while shooting 37.3% from deep. Booker leads the team averaging 2.6 makes while shooting 34.3% from 3-point range.

The Grizzlies make 48.2% of their shots from the field this season, which is 2.0 percentage points higher than the Suns have allowed to their opponents (46.2%). The Suns are shooting 47.4% from the field, 2.3% higher than the 45.1% the Grizzlies' opponents have shot this season.

TOP PERFORMERS: Jackson is averaging 22.8 points, six rebounds and 1.7 blocks for the Grizzlies. Desmond Bane is averaging 15.5 points over the last 10 games.

Booker is scoring 26.1 points per game and averaging 4.0 rebounds for the Suns. Royce O'Neale is averaging 3.2 made 3-pointers over the last 10 games.

LAST 10 GAMES: Grizzlies: 6-4, averaging 120.4 points, 48.2 rebounds, 26.0 assists, 8.1 steals and 5.6 blocks per game while shooting 46.7% from the field. Their opponents have averaged 117.9 points per game.

Suns: 2-8, averaging 113.8 points, 41.7 rebounds, 26.8 assists, 6.8 steals and 5.8 blocks per game while shooting 46.4% from the field. Their opponents have averaged 123.9 points.

INJURIES: Grizzlies: Cam Spencer: out (thumb), Vince Williams Jr.: day to day (knee).

Suns: Cody Martin: out (abdomen), Monte Morris: out (back).
